Watchtower Brewing

 

Watchtower Brewing is Aberdeen, Maryland’s first brewery, opening in late 2025. Founded by three friends passionate about brewing, it occupies a renovated dry cleaning location near Festival Park to help revitalize Aberdeen’s historic downtown. The brewery operates a 5-barrel system, offering a rotating selection of beers on 12 taps including a Golden Eagle Pale Ale, New Resolution American IPA, and a nitro stout. Watchtower Brewing is a community-driven business focused on connection and quality, hosting occasional live music and food trucks while running limited hours as they build inventory.

Note: official soft opening was on 2025 October 31, and ribbon cutting on December 3.
